Daniel Paul Henry, 64, of Akron, Ohio, passed away peacefully at home in his sleep on March 29, 2025. Born on June 25, 1960, in Akron, he was the youngest child of Newt & Alice (Dannemiller) Henry. A loving, generous and wonderful man, Dan was a lifelong resident of Akron. He attended St. Vincent-St. Mary High School and spent his career working at Tide Cleaners, formerly Cavaliers. Dan was an avid golfer, garden whisperer and a passionate Browns fan. He spent summers in Port Clinton. Dan had a rare ability to make life more joyful for those around him. His warmth, generosity, and boundless humor will be cherished always by those fortunate enough to have known him.
He is survived by his beloved siblings, Denise Duffy, Debra Helmkamp (Bill), Diedre Bartemes (Greg), and Andy Henry (Cherrie); a host of adoring nieces and nephews; his devoted partner, Susan Guban (Leffler) and her children, Steven (Kristen + Kai), A.J. (Lindsey), Sarah (Justin). He was preceded in death by his loving parents and brother Bo, whose memory he carried with him always.
A celebration of Dan’s life will be held at Newcomer Funeral Home on Monday, April 7, 2025 from 4:00 pm - 6:00 pm. In lieu of flowers, please donate to Newt Henry Scholarship fund at The St. Vincent-St. Mary High School, https://www.stvm.com/giving/the-stvm-foundation.
